After lying dormant for decades, in January this year the Mexican labor movement erupted. A presidential decree in December raising the minimum wage to 102 pesos (US$5) per day and 176 pesos (US$9) in zones close to the US, was the spark that led to tens of thousands of workers undertaking the most important industrial action Mexico has witnessed in the entire 21st century. | It all began in early January in the town of Matamoros, in the border state of Tamaulipas, when tens of thousands of workers from the…

Mexico Passes Amnesty Law To Release People For Minor Offenses
telesurenglish.net | 2019-12-12
The Chamber of Deputies of Mexico approved on Wednesday a new amnesty law that President Andrés Manuel López Obrador ( AMLO ) called for and whose objective is to benefit people from vulnerable groups. | RELATED: | Mexico's Ex-Head Of Public Security Took Bribes From Cartel | In a message posted on Twitter, the lower house of the Mexican legislative branch said that "with 306 votes in favor, 129 against and 4 abstentions, it was generally endorsed to issue the Amnesty Law."

Pink sombrero & aroused horse: Painting of naked national hero of Mexico triggers violent protests (PHOTOS)
rt.com | 2019-12-12
What does it take to spark protests, lawsuits, mass meme-making, and even prompt the president to react? In Mexico, a painting re-imagining the country's national hero was enough to do the trick. | The painting of revolutionary hero Emiliano Zapata wearing nothing but a pink sombrero and high heels while riding a visibly aroused white stallion was put on display at an art museum in Mexico City for an exhibition commemorating the 100th anniversary of his assassination. | Zapata was one of the key leaders of the Mexican Revolution. He led the peasantry in the fight for land rights and is especially revered in…
